A growing body of evidence demonstrates that climate change and its effects are linked to elevated rates of depression, anxiety, suicidal ideation, post-traumatic stress, and a host of negative emotions. Researchers have dubbed it "ecological grief."

More than 90% of the heat trapped by humanity’s greenhouse gas emissions has been absorbed by the ocean. According to new research, it's equivalent to the heat of one atomic bomb explosion per second for the past 150 years.
